Output 05569a892123b56e7bf8e9bbc2bc97189d6c47518e67bf9ae0d75f2172ee5c7e:0

value
64030
script pubkey
OP_0 OP_PUSHBYTES_20 dd816d3e2ec045c1a25dfa09649134565a81bf62
address
bc1qmkqk603wcpzurgjalgykfyf52edgr0mz0dr5vp
transaction
05569a892123b56e7bf8e9bbc2bc97189d6c47518e67bf9ae0d75f2172ee5c7e
confirmations
127670
spent
true